The organizational culture, or general atmosphere in the company, has proven to be a weak influence on employee performance and behavior.

Organizational Culture

Values and beliefs of the firm that guide people’s actions.

Employee Performance

The extent to which an employee fulfills their job duties and achieves the goals or standards set by their employer, typically measured through evaluations and feedback.

Final Answer :
False
Explanation :
The organizational culture has been shown to have a significant impact on employee performance and behavior. A positive and supportive culture can lead to enhanced performance and engagement, while a negative or toxic culture can have the opposite effect.
